Command Function
ATQ1 Suppress acknowledgments (responses or messages)
ATSn=x Write value x to S register n
(modem command according to [16])
ATSn? Display value of S register n (modem command according to [16])
Note: This type of mobile phone does not allow the values of all S registers
to be displayed with a single command
ATV0 Display acknowledgments as numbers
ATV1 Display acknowledgments as text
ATX<n> Report link with CONNECT only ignore busy signal
<n> can take one of the following values:
1 Report link with CONNECT plus baud rate, ignore busy signal
2 same as ATX1
3 same as ATX, but report BUSY
4 same as ATX, t report BUSY
ATZ Set to default configuration
AT&C<n> Circuit 109 (Received line signal detector / DCD) behaviour
<n> can take one of the following values:
0
DCD always ON
1
DCD ON if carrier detected
AT&D[n] Circuit 108 (Data terminal ready / DTR) behaviour
